If you look at ncaasports.com, I believe 1-A is now called the "Bowl Subdivision", while 1-AA is now the "Championship Subdivision". Either way, it's still stupid.

The 1-AA folks are the ones who pushed this change.

They believe they were suffering from a perception that 1-AA wasn't even D-1 in basketball; the reference usually did seem to be applied to these schools beyond football.

Is it stupid? Possibly; many schools thinking that this will stem decline in interest in their schools are missing the real culprit. However, was 1-AA really helping them?
